Rates & Terms
Fixed-rate home equity loans in Pell City offer payment stability, while HELOCs provide flexibility with variable rates.
Closing costs on home equity loans in AL typically range from 2% to 5% of the loan amount, though some lenders offer no-closing-cost options.
Requirements in Pell City
Most Pell City lenders require at least 15-20% equity in your home, meaning your mortgage balance must be 80-85% or less of the appraised value.
Your debt-to-income ratio, including the new home equity payment, should generally be below 43%.

Borrowing Tips for Pell City
- Consider a cash-out refinance instead if current mortgage rates are lower than your existing rate.
- Use home equity for value-adding purposes; avoid borrowing against your home for depreciating assets or discretionary spending.
- Calculate your combined loan-to-value ratio before applying; keep it below 80% for the best rates.
